PhotoVu launches sub-$1,000, 19-inch LCD picture frame

PhotoVu has released the PV1945 , a 19-inch digital LCD picture frame for US$999. The company has also lowered the price of the 17-inch LCD PV1750 model to $799.
Along with the new PV1945 model and lower cost PV1750, PhotoVu also announces upgraded built-in support for the latest versions of Adobe Photoshop Elements 3.0 and Apple iPhoto 5 photo management software, as well as new VESA mounting compatibility. As with all of PhotoVu’s products, they include a custom frame and mat made to order to match almost any décor.
All PhotoVu digital picture frames require no additional image manipulation or software installation. Consumer and business users can display thousands of digital photos or other digital content stored on any computer that has a network connection and is running Mac OS X, Windows, Linux or Unix. An optional 40GB removable hard drive, or USB key drive, is also available for stand-alone operation. All features and operations are controlled remotely from any computer’s Web browser on the network.
